...Birmingham, Mich., Walter Burkemo, home pro at the nearby Franklin Hills country club, defeated Felice Torza, another club pro from St. Charles, ILL., 2 and 1, for the Professional Golfers' Association title after all the more famed touring pros, e.g., Sam Snead, Gary Middlecoff and Claude Harmon, had been beaten in earlier . rounds. Notably missing from the entry list: Old Pro Ben Hogan, who was busy in Scotland (see above...

...manse of the Rev. Leslie A. Bechtel is modestly called the "Cottage." But Pastor Bechtel of the Presbyterian Kirk-in-the-Hills in suburban Bloomfield Hills, Mich, has three gardeners to take care of his 30 acres of grounds, including the nine-hole golf course and the badminton and tennis courts. The manse itself is furnished with such creature comforts as antique chairs valued at $1,000 each and a $10,000 Persian carpet.
